Naughty Dog’s PlayStation 4 Game Revealed?

Featuring...pirates?

Posted By | On 09th, May. 2013

An IGN reader listening to Podcast Beyond spotted something interesting in a video detailing Naughty Dog’s development of The Last of Us, slated to release for PS3 on June 14th.

In the development diary “Wasteland Beautiful”, the user NickoMcBrain found the following image in the background.
naughty dog_ps4
As he indicates, it looks “a lot like 17th/18th century clothing or maybe even pirates” rather than characters that would appear in a post-apocalyptic wasteland occupied by police states and plant zombies.

Which The Last of Us is (sort of). Could this be the PlayStation 4 game that Naughty Dog is working on, when it split into two teams, one to work on The Last of Us and another on an unannounced project?

As of now, this is all conjecture. These characters could indeed be from The Last of Us. Or they could be custom skins. Heck, maybe even multiplayer characters. Nonetheless, if ever there was evidence for doubt, this is it.
